    “He changed my name on his phone by adding his last name to it” – Viral couple who met in club shares their magical love journey (IMAGES)

    A Nigerian couple who went viral for getting married two years after meeting in the club has inspired many with their magical love journey.

    In an interview with @bellanaijaweedings, the bride, @Temmiey_, shared how she met her husband, @elvis.ogbe, at a birthday celebration for a mutual friend at the club in 2022.

    She didn’t take his love approach seriously, according to @Temmiey_, despite their brief interaction and touching exchange. He kept checking in on her on Instagram, but she claimed he was anonymous.

    She said,

    “That spiralled into a conversation with him proposing to see me again after a year. A week later, we went on our first date and after a long and interesting conversation, he changed my name on his phone by adding his last name to it. It has never changed since then.”

    Later in 2023, she shared a prayer link with her friends and randomly sent it to him, to which he instantly replied, asking how she knew he needed prayers. The prayer link resulted in a date and a committed relationship.

    In a surprising move, he changed her name on his contact list by adding his last name to her name which hasn’t changed to date.
